Ceisteanna — Questions. Oral Answers. - Local Authority Tenant's Payments.

16.

asked the Minister for Local Government the amount payable weekly in lieu of rent and rates by a tenant with a wife and four school-going children who has a weekly income of £20 and who occupies a recently completed three-bedroom local authority house in (a) Dublin (b) Cork (c) Limerick and (d) Galway.

The weekly rent payable under the new National Differential Rent Scheme is £1.57p per week. The amount payable in lieu of rates depends on the rateable valuation of the dwelling, the rates waiver scheme in operation in the area and other factors which might influence the local authority's decision in the future.
